使用 TanStack Virtual 进行虚拟化
在 React 中使用 Virtualisation 优化性能 优化性能是 React 社区的常见话题。用户期望平滑滚动和快速的…
在 React 中使用 Virtualisation 优化性能 优化性能是 React 社区的常见话题。用户期望平滑滚动和快速的…
什么是 useState?useState 是一个 React Hook,允许函数组件管理状态。它返回一个状态变量和一个 setter 函数。当 setter…
文章 - URL: https://gabrielcabrera.co/ - 积分: 9 评论 - 评论 URL: https://news.ycombinator.com/item?id=47044179 - 评论数量: 2...
TL;DR 在一个生产环境的 Laravel 12 + React 19 + Inertia v2 应用中工作了数周后,我反复遇到诊断成本高的故障模式:重叠访问可能……
Qwen 3.5 Plus 现已在 AI Gateway 上可用。该模型配备 1M 上下文窗口和内置自适应工具使用功能。Qwen 3.5 Plus 在 agentic 工作流方面表现出色……
在我的项目的前端工作时,我使用了 shadcn/ui,体验非常好。组件干净、稳定且高度可定制。Si...
介绍:Google Maps 提供了许多功能,但在高负载时的成本可能是一个顾虑。您仍然可以在应用中集成 Google Street View,而无需…
通过 map 渲染 tsx export function Parent { const array, setArray = useState1, 2, 3, 4, 5; useEffect => { setTimeout => { setArrayprev => 6, 7, 8, 9, 10, ...prev;...
作为一名开发者和 NBA 球迷,我注意到在 r/NBA2K 等社区中经常出现一个问题:玩家在开始新的 MyLeague 重建时常常会出现“choice paralysis”。
PyScript:将原生 Python 带入浏览器。Web 开发传统上一直由 JavaScript 主导。多年来,Python 开发者不得不依赖后端……
封面图片:何时使用 Monorepo https://media2.dev.to/dynamic/image/width=1000,height=420,fit=cover,gravity=auto,format=auto/https%3A%2F%2Fcdn.sanity.io%...
如果你正在学习前端开发,尤其是使用 React,你可能听说过 Redux。它起初可能会让人感到困惑,但核心思想很简单……
文章:Rari – Rust 驱动的 React 框架 https://rari.build/ 评论:Hacker News 讨论 https://news.ycombinator.com/item?id=46993596 33 点,17 条评论…
Show HN:rari,一个由 Rust 驱动的 React 框架 https://rari.build/ 评论:Hacker News 讨论 https://news.ycombinator.com/item?id=46993596
如果你曾经安装了一个 WordPress 主题,然后立刻想到,“为什么它看起来和示例一点也不像?”——你并不疯狂,也绝对不是……
公告:任何包含易受 CVE‑2026‑0969 影响的 third‑party 包 next‑mdx‑remote 版本的新部署 https://www.cve.org/CVERecor...
概述 MiniMax M2.5 现已在 AI Gateway 上可用。M2.5 在构建之前进行规划,拆解功能、结构和 UI 设计,然后再编写代码。它 ha...
概览 Vercel Flags https://vercel.com/docs/flags/vercel-flags 是内置于 Vercel 平台的 feature‑flag 提供商。它允许您创建和管理功能…
一次动手探索 Redux Toolkit 如何在基于核心 JavaScript 与 Redux 原则的基础上简化状态管理。
《大多数 React 开发者对 useEffect 的误解》封面图片 https://media2.dev.to/dynamic/image/width=1000,height=420,fit=cover,gravity=auto,format=aut...
抱歉,我无法访问该链接,请提供需要翻译的文本。
登录体验 现在登录体验支持 Sign in with Apple,帮助拥有 Apple 账户的用户更快速地访问。!Sign in with Apple – Light modeht...
我打造了一个让我自豪的东西。没有人能找到它。构建产品是容易的部分。我花了几个月时间打造一个开发者工具——一个真正的产品,能够解决……
封面图片:Stay ahead in web development: latest news, tools, and insights 123
所以,你想要本地化你的应用。大多数 i18n 解决方案会把你引导到一种熟悉的模式: - 巨大的 JSON/YAML 文件 - 乏味地通过键来“命名”你的翻译……
Introduction 作为一名前端软件工程师,我参与了各种具有挑战性的项目,我始终专注的一个领域是前端性能。A fas...
封面图片:构建‘Backend-less’博客站点:我的 Coffee Chronicle 之旅 https://media2.dev.to/dynamic/image/width=1000,height=420,fit=cover,gravi...
封面图片:React Debugger:用于检测重新渲染、泄漏和反模式的 DevTools 扩展 https://media2.dev.to/dynamic/image/width=1000,height=420,fit=co...
引言 在写完为什么 hero 区决定了你的网站工具、SaaS、e‑commerce 或课程是否有机会之后,很多人提出了显而易见的…
CSS 预处理器:它们仍然值得使用吗?曾经有段时间,CSS 预处理器看起来像是解决所有 CSS 问题的神奇灵药。只需要…
介绍 Lupine.js:“不合理”高效的 Web 框架 在一个被庞大元框架和复杂构建链主导的世界里,Lupine.js 提出一个…
React Quiz App 🧠 该项目展示了对 React 基础、基于组件的架构以及高效状态管理的实践理解。Live demo...
每次你将 PDF 上传到在线工具时,你都在把数据交给陌生人。税务文件、合同、个人文件——它们都会经过某人……
简介 本文最初是几条书签,后来在凌晨1:47我在浏览器里搭建了一个小型设计博物馆。我不断看到像 glassm 这样的词语。
介绍 State management 是前端开发中最困难的问题之一。随着应用程序的增长,保持跨 components 的数据一致性变得……
自从我在1月7日推出我的副项目——匿名的 TwitterWebViewer(https://www.twitterwebviewer.com/)已经快四周了。到今天,我们刚刚…
useState JavaScript const contactName, setContactName = useState''; const contactImage, setContactImage = useStatenull; const contactImageUrl, setContactImageU...
封面图片:Do we still need DTO ? https://media2.dev.to/dynamic/image/width=1000,height=420,fit=cover,gravity=auto,format=auto/https%3A%2F%2Fdev-to-uploads...
Rails 在使用 turbo‑links 时,内置了用于破坏性操作的确认对话框。你可能已经无数次使用过它:erb 默认的 turbo…
建立AI业务并非易事。提供出色的agentic产品需要能够自动处理部署、安全性和规模的基础设施,……
我是一名前端开发者,拥有5.7年的工作经验。最近,我开始学习 Angular Signals。起初,我感到困惑:- 什么是 signal?- 为什么要使用 signal?…
✨ 在网页上突破滚动驱动叙事的极限 ✨ 构建了一个项目,结合了:- Three.js + GLSL 着色器 → 动态溶解效果 - GSAP + ScrollT...
硬编码的 Tailwind 颜色为何是个问题 当使用 Tailwind 时,你通常会直接在元素上写颜色或背景颜色,例如 bg-blue-500。这……
现已在带有原生集成支持的平台上提供。ParallelVercel Agent Marketplace Parallel 提供面向 LLM 驱动的应用的网页工具和代理……
2026 年网页开发的未来 网络格局如同不断变换的锦绣画卷,以惊人的速度持续演进。昨天的前沿技术……
函数组件 在 React 中,函数组件被定义为简单的 JavaScript 函数,它们从父组件接收 props 属性作为参数……